What’s new for 2023?
The Stelvio will get an Estrema trim that borrows options like adaptive suspension and limited-slip differential from the line-topping Quadrifoglio, with out taking the step up in engine efficiency and the a lot larger price ticket that comes with it. There may also be a limited-edition Lusso trim that builds upon the Ti with “Crema” Cannelloni-design leather-based upholstery, leather-based sprint and door trim, and a 14-speaker Harman Kardon audio system.
What are the Stelvio inside and in-car know-how like?
The Stelvio’s inside does not possess the identical luxurious appear and feel you may discover in an Audi, BMW, Mercedes, Porsche or Volvo. From the considerably pedestrian design to the ho-hum supplies, it appears unlikely that you’re going to be shopping for a Stelvio for its inside ambiance. That stated, it’s now much less more likely to put you off. The switchgear now not appears or feels toylike, the standard of leather-based continues to be prime notch, and the steering wheel alone is sufficient to make you neglect about a couple of low cost bits elsewhere. It is completely contoured in your palms, the connected begin button may be very cool, and you need to give Alfa credit score for together with huge, Ferrari-style paddle shifters crafted from steel.
The infotainment can be now not a deal-breaker, because it was earlier than its 2020 replace. Its customary widescreen is maybe a bit of low and does not fairly supply the flexibility of Porsche’s equally configurable system, however we like that Alfa offers the redundant management choice of a touchscreen and a rotary management knob. There’s nothing like BMW’s Gesture Management or pure speech recognition, however even in case you get these to work (which is iffy), they’re arguably parlor tips anyway. Apple CarPlay and Android Auto are customary together with satellite tv for pc radio.
How large is the Stelvio?
Outdoors, the Stelvio is just about the identical dimension as its major opponents from Germany: the Audi Q5, BMW X3, Porsche Macan and Mercedes-Benz GLC. The inside is an identical story other than two of a very powerful elements: backseat legroom and cargo capability. In accordance with Alfa’s specs, the Stelvio has 31.9 inches of rear legroom, which is an enormous 5-6 inches lower than these above opponents. It is hardly a limo again there, but it surely’s definitely not that a lot completely different than these opponents in sensible phrases, and we suspect this could possibly be a matter of differing measuring methods.
The identical could possibly be stated of the cargo space, which as we found in our Stelvio baggage check, is able to carrying way more baggage than its paltry official measurement would point out (a lot so, the quantity’s not even price mentioning). We discovered it might maintain 5 suitcases of assorted sizes, which is fairly good for an SUV of this dimension. The utmost cargo quantity of 56.5 cubic-feet does appear practical. It is not as a lot as you may discover in a BMW X3 or Volvo XC60, but it surely matches the GLC and betters the Q5 and Macan.
What are the Stelvio gasoline economic system and efficiency specs?
The Stelvio comes customary with a 2.0-liter turbocharged four-cylinder, as just about all of its opponents do. Nonetheless, it produces 280 hp and 306 pound-feet of torque, which mainly crushes all of them, and consequently ends in a 0-60-mph dash of 5.4 seconds – ditto. An eight-speed automated is customary, as is all-wheel drive on all besides the bottom Dash trim, which comes with rear-wheel drive (AWD is non-obligatory). Gas economic system stands at 22 miles metropolis, 29 mpg freeway and 25 mpg with RWD and 22/28/24 mpg with AWD. That is similar to most opponents.
The 2023 Alfa Romeo Stelvio Quadrifoglio is powered by a 2.9-liter twin-turbo V6 derived from a modular Ferrari engine household that produces 505 hp and 443 lb-ft of torque. It is customary with an eight-speed auto and AWD. It has been clocked doing 0-60 in 3.6 seconds, which is completely bonkers for an SUV – or something, actually. It has way more energy and is much faster than a Porsche Macan Turbo, as an example, which prices extra. The Stelvio Quadrifoglio’s gasoline economic system is 17/23/19 mpg, which is not too unhealthy given its stage of efficiency.
What is the Stelvio prefer to drive?
The Stelvio will instantly really feel a bit of completely different behind the wheel than its opponents because of steering that’s shockingly fast, but exact and simply operated at low parking-lot speeds. Past that, the usual Stelvio impresses with its considerable energy, properly damped experience high quality and above-average road-holding. Nonetheless, it is not fairly as zesty or characterful as you would possibly count on. It usually feels extra like an everyday luxurious SUV than compared to its Alfa Romeo Giulia sibling, which stands out stronger compared to its personal sport sedan competitors. Sharper response, maybe a bit nearer to the Quadrifoglio’s, or a extra attention-grabbing engine/exhaust be aware would possibly do the trick.
There is not any scarcity of zest within the Quadrifoglio, nevertheless, which is as scorching and wild as you may need heard. Just like the distinctive steering, all its different controls want a equally deliberate and exact contact. The brakes have a right-now biting motion, the throttle does not tolerate stabby inputs, and the pedals are positioned as shut collectively as they might be in a sports activities automobile (driving in work boots will not be really helpful). The Quadrifoglio additionally reveals sports-car-like habits at low speeds, with extra off-throttle slowing than you are in all probability used to in a automobile with an everyday automated transmission. As such, it may be a bit of uncouth when in visitors, feeling like a caffeinated pet desperately attempting to interrupt out and run round the home.
Street holding is phenomenal, and whoever considered together with a Tender Suspension button for the automobile’s “dynamic” mode was a genius (a function additionally accessible on Sport trims). It permits you to rapidly soften the springs when driving on bumpy pavement that may upset the automobile’s chassis or your backbone. Experience high quality is definitely fairly good given this hyper-performance SUV’s sporting bent.

What’s the 2023 Stelvio worth?
The bottom Stelvio — the Dash trim with RWD — begins at $48,170 together with vacation spot, whereas AWD adverts $2,000. All different trims include AWD as customary. The bare-bones Dash on as much as the Estrema, with its luxurious content material and experience and dealing with upgrades, use the two.0-liter engine. The road-topping Quadrifoglio contains the two.9-liter engine, various dynamic upgrades and carbon fiber inside, however issues just like the superior driver help options and dual-panne sunroof are nonetheless non-obligatory, even at this stage. We predict the Stelvio Ti is a pleasant candy spot by way of model, comfort and worth, however the addition of the Estrema with its adaptive suspension and rear restricted slip differential make it a sexy selection of driver’s companion with out taking the leap as much as the Quadrifoglio.
The 2023 Stelvio worth breakdown by trim (together with $1,595 in vacation spot charges) follows, and you could find a full breakdown of specs, options and native pricing for every trim stage right here at Autoblog.
Dash RWD: $48,170
Dash AWD: $50,170
Ti: $53,780
Veloce: $55,580
Estrema: $61,420
Quadrifoglio: $89,770
What are the Stelvio security rankings and driver help options?
Commonplace driver help options embody stop-and-go adaptive cruise management ahead collision warning with automated emergency braking, blind spot warning, and entrance and rear parking sensors. Additionally accessible are lane-keeping steering help, visitors signal recognition, lively blind-spot help and driver inattention detection.
The Stelvio has not but been crash examined by a 3rd get together.
